MiniBooNE: MiniBooNE (Mini Booster Neutrino Experiment) is a neutrino oscillation experiment currently running at Fermilab. We have recently published first results on oscillations. We are also investigating neutrino interactions and have results for neutrino quasi-elastic scattering. SciBooNE SciBooNE (Scibar Booster Neutrino Experiment) is neutrino interaction experiment that recently started running at Fermilab. scibath Scibath is a detector development project with the goal of producing a precise, large volume, liquid scintillation, tracking detector to use for the study of neutrinos and neutrons. LENS LENS is a proposed experiment to measure the low energy solar neutrino flux with an 115In-loaded liquid scintillator detector. It utilizes the unique signature of charged current neutrino capture on 115IN to provide spectroscopic information on the solar pp neutrino flux. A prototype (miniLENS) will be built to demonstrate the method.
FINeSSE (Fine-grained Intense Neutrino Scattering Scintillator Experiment) is an experiment in the proposal stage with the goal of measuring the strange spin of the nucleon and neutrino interactions. It utilizes the scibar detector for these measurements. |
